What is an Operating Budget? An operating budget is a forecast of the revenues and expenses expected for one or more future periods. An operating budget is typically formulated by the management team just prior to the beginning of the year, and shows expected activity levels for the entire year.
An operating budget typically lists the number of employees in each category (e.g., RNs, LPNs, and nursing aides), as well as a breakdown of salary and benefit costs for each. It also includes the costs of new hires, current staff salaries, per diem staffing, and any professional development or continued training.
Operational budgeting in healthcare is the process of determining the funding planned for facility operating costs and personnel costs, such as staffing and training.
Examples of commonly used operating budgets are sales, production or manufacturing, labor, overhead, and administration. Once budgets are in place, companies can use them to manage activities, compare how they are earning or spending against these budgets, and prepare for future business cycles.
What is an Operating Budget? An operating budget consists of all revenues and expenses over a period of time (typically a quarter or a year) that a corporation, government (see the U.S. 2017 Budget), or organization uses to plan its operations.
Operating expenses are expenses a business incurs to keep running, such as wages and supplies. They do not include the cost of goods sold (materials, direct labor, manufacturing overhead) or capital expenditures (larger expenses such as buildings or machines).
Operating budget components Sales. Production. Direct materials. Direct labor. Overhead. General and administrative expenses.
What Are the Parts of an Operating Budget? Revenue. This includes all the different ways a company makes money by selling goods or services. Variable Costs. These are costs that rise or fall in lockstep with sales volume. Fixed Costs. Non-Cash Expenses. Non-Operating Expenses.
